Introduction
This petition is a community response in support of our Parish Council and the adopted Neighbourhood Development Plan (NDP) and to formally request objecting to the Permission in Principle application for 3-6 Dwellings beyond the NDP Settlement boundaries in Lower Metherell.
Local residents are concerned that the granting of Permission in Principle for further housing development in Lower Metherell. Application PA26/00099 directly contradicts the policies and intentions of the NDP, which was developed through extensive community consultation and formally approved to guide sustainable development within Calstock Parish.
Allowing this Permission in Principle to stand would undermine the integrity, authority, and purpose of the NDP. Petition signees object on the following five key grounds:
The Five Key Reasons for Objection
1. Direct Conflict with the Neighbourhood Development Plan (NDP)
The Permission in Principle conflicts with the adopted NDP, which sets out a clear, community-supported framework for where and how development should occur within the parish.
2. Contradiction of the Settlement Boundary
The proposed development lies outside the settlement boundary defined in the NDP. These boundaries were deliberately established to manage growth sustainably and to protect the character of the parish.
3. Undermining the Protection of Rural Gaps and Open Spaces
The NDP places strong emphasis on protecting rural spaces and maintaining clear gaps between housing areas. Granting Permission in Principle in this location erodes those protections and risks incremental countryside development.
4. Failure to Apply Cornwall Local Plan (CLP) Policy 9
Calstock Parish has already met—and exceeded—the housing requirements set out under CLP Policy 9. The NDP clearly states that no further housing planning applications are required to support local community needs. Granting Permission in Principle in these circumstances bypasses this policy and disregards the evidence-based conclusions of the NDP.
5. Undermining a Clear Democratic Mandate
The Neighbourhood Development Plan was approved by local residents with an overwhelming 80% “Yes” vote in the parish referendum. Any decision by the Parish Council that supports or enables a development which conflicts with the NDP would undermine the integrity of that democratic mandate and weaken confidence in neighbourhood planning.
